Celtic are expected to complete the signing of Kasper Schmeichel over the weekend. The 37-year-old Denmark Internationalist will join on a one year deal with an option for a second. In a career that includes an FA Cup, Premier League and appearances at major tournaments, it is often forgotten that Schmeichel has already experienced Scottish football.

During a fifteen game loan spell, the son of the Man Utd legend helped cut his teeth in the SPL. The Dane impressed while in Scotland, which put him on the trajectory that turned him into the world class goalkeeper. Celtic fans will remember Schmeichel appearing at Paradise with Leicester in the summer of 2016, but he has faced up against Celtic before competitively.

Gordon Strachan’s side travelled to Falkirk on March 18th 2007 with a healthy lead at the top of the table and came undone against John Hughes’ side. Despite dominating the ball and creating chances, Celtic were foiled by a robust Falkirk backline and the young goalie.

Schmeichel managed to turn Shusuke Nakamura’s drive from the edge of the box just wide of the post. Then, he showed his worth with a penalty save.

Celtic were awarded a penalty when referee John Underhill ruled that Holden had fouled Beattie’s leg before clearing the ball following Hartley’s through ball.

Beattie stepped up and failed to score with Schmeichel saving. He also collected a ball after a shot struck the post and fell in the box. The goalie then foiled Naka once more with a good save from a strike from range and Falkirk would win 1-0 thanks to Thomson’s goal from earlier.

After the game Gordon Strachan bemoaned the lack of penalties but Schmeichel impressed and was MOTM.

Falkirk: Schmeichel, Ross, Barr, Milne, Holden, Thomson, Cregg, O’Donnell, Latapy (Moutinho 76), Finnigan, Gow. Subs Not Used: Lambers, Lima, Dodd, Craig, Scobbie, Uras. Sent Off: Finnigan (38). Booked: Milne, Barr, Ross. Goal: Thomson 16. Celtic: Boruc, Wilson (Gravesen 76), Pressley, McManus, Naylor, Hartley, Lennon, Nakamura, Jarosik (McGeady 60), Miller (Zurawski 68), Beattie. Subs Not Used: Brown, Sno, O’Dea, Caldwell. Sent Off: McManus (38). Booked: Miller, Lennon, Pressley, Hartley. Att: 6,438

Celtic are expected to sign Schmeichel to replace Joe Hart and will look to replicate his role in the team.
